Venezuelan vs Immigrants from Ghana Per Capita Income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 306,315,613 people shows no correlation between the proportion of Venezuelans and per capita income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.014 and weighted average of $42,074.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 199,964,611 people shows a slight negative corre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Ghana and per capita income in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of -0.054 and weighted average of $41,131, a difference of 2.3%.
